I am new to Window-Eyes. I have just loaded the latest release at work.
Most things work well. I am having trouble with my Lotus version 6.52. WE
use XP at work.
Most of Lotus works fine. The only problem that I am having is that when I
create a new memo (message), I can see (Braille display) and hear the to,
cc, and subject fields; however, when I enter text into the body of the
note, I can hear it, but I cannot see it on my Braille display which is a
Pac Mate 40.
I have tried reclassifying to body of the note to rich edit, and this makes
it visible; however, I then can no longer see the to, cc, and subject field
headings.
